Hey — handover for the Quillfinch autocomplete thing.

So the suggest index has been slow since the last reshard; p99 lookups are around 400ms when they should be under 50. Quick fix that usually works: flush the prefix cache and let it warm for ~10 minutes. Don't rebuild the full index during business hours, it hammers the cluster. There's a half-finished fix on the feature branch. If it pages you and none of that helps, wake up the person named below.

account owner for tajep-yajog: Oliael Keleth Quenix Ruswyn

This page documents the agreed sale of the Corvane Fittings unit to Brellich Industrial, pending closing conditions. Finance should note: working capital adjustments are trued up at close, the transition services agreement runs nine months, and stranded costs of roughly 4% of unit overhead remain with Tessler Group. Severance accruals were booked last quarter. Treat all figures as provisional until the audit committee review. The strategic reasoning behind the timing is summarized below.

internal memo for kafof-tadup: Headcount on the Juleth team goes from 44 to 91 by the end of May. Gross margin on Juleth came in at 20 percent against a plan of 64 percent.

Subject: Splitwise cut-over complete

Team,

The cut-over of the Bramblefork assignment service finished last night. All experiment traffic now routes through the new bucketing layer; the legacy assigner is frozen and will be decommissioned next month. Assignment hashes were verified consistent across both systems for the overlap window, so no user saw a variant flip. If you need to redeploy or debug, everything runs from the new manifest. For reference, the production configuration we cut over with is recorded below.

config for yahof-tajop:
zorath:
  pin: 7493
  metrics_host: metrics.zorath.tolvaqsys.internal
  tenant: praiel
  seal: seal_fd9cd4f1

## Fix audio drift in Hallwright guide app

Fixes stuttering playback reported by visitors at the Verrow Gallery exhibit. Root cause: buffer underruns on older devices when switching tracks near beacons. Support team: tell users to update; no settings changes needed on their end. This PR enlarges the prefetch buffer and adds a beacon debounce. The tuned values are listed here.

tuning table, fajop-hafog:
WEIGHTS = {
    "soriel": 277,
    "belael": 101,
}